The Importance of the Right EV Charge Point for your Electric Vehicle
When it comes to charging an electric vehicle, the charge point plays a vital role. It serves as the interface between the electrical supply and your EV. Choosing the right charge point is essential not only for convenience but also for safety and efficiency. Here are some key factors to consider when selecting an EV charge point:
- Charging Speed and Power Output: One of the primary considerations is the charging speed and power output of the charge point. The charging speed determines how quickly your EV's battery can be replenished. Different EV charge points offer varying levels of power output, such as Level 1, Level 2, and Level 3 chargers. Level 1 chargers are the slowest and typically use a standard household outlet, while Level 3 chargers, also known as DC fast chargers, provide the fastest charging speeds. The charging speed you require will depend on factors like your daily driving habits and the battery size of your EV.
- Connectivity and Smart Features: Modern EV charge points often come equipped with advanced connectivity and smart features. These features allow you to monitor and manage charging remotely through smartphone apps or web portals. Some charge points can even integrate with your home energy management system, enabling you to optimize charging for cost-savings. Connectivity and smart features can greatly enhance the user experience and provide you with valuable insights into your charging patterns.
- Compatibility: It is crucial to ensure that the EV charge point you choose is compatible with your electric vehicle. While most EVs can charge using standard Level 2 chargers, certain models may require specific connectors or adapters. Additionally, some charge points are designed to be compatible with a range of EVs, while others may be specifically tailored to certain brands or models. Checking compatibility before making a purchase is essential to avoid any compatibility issues down the line.
- Installation Considerations: The installation process and requirements should also be taken into account. Some charge points can be easily installed by homeowners, while others may require professional installation. Factors such as your home's electrical capacity, existing infrastructure, and future expansion plans may influence your decision. It is advisable to consult with a qualified electrician or charging point installer to assess the feasibility and cost of installation.
- Cost: Finally, the cost of the EV charge point should also be considered. The price of charge points can vary significantly depending on the brand, features, power output, and installation requirements. It is important to determine your budget and evaluate the long-term cost savings associated with different charge points. It is worth noting that certain governments and utility companies offer incentives or rebates for EV charge point installations, which can help offset the upfront costs.
Different Types of EV Charge Points Available
Now that we have discussed the important factors to consider, let's delve into the different types of EV charge points available in the market:
1. Level 1 Chargers:
Level 1 chargers are the most basic and typically come as standard equipment with electric vehicles. These chargers use a standard household outlet (120V) and provide a slow charging speed of around 3 to 5 miles of range per hour of charging. While Level 1 chargers are convenient for overnight charging at home, they may not be suitable for those with long daily commutes or who require faster charging times.
2. Level 2 Chargers:
Level 2 chargers are the most common type of EV charge points found in residential and commercial settings. They utilize a 240V power supply, which enables faster charging compared to Level 1 chargers. Level 2 chargers can provide around 10 to 30 miles of range per hour of charging, depending on the power output. These chargers require professional installation and are well-suited for overnight charging or longer periods of parking.
3. Level 3 Chargers (DC Fast Chargers):
Level 3 chargers, also known as DC fast chargers, provide the fastest charging speeds for electric vehicles. They are typically found in public charging stations and can deliver up to 80% charge in as little as 30 minutes, depending on the EV's battery capacity and state of charge. Level 3 chargers use direct current (DC) power supply and are well-suited for EV owners who frequently engage in long-distance travel or require quick top-ups.
4. Wireless Chargers:
Wireless charging technology is another emerging option in the EV charging realm. These chargers eliminate the need for physical cables and connectors by using electromagnetic fields to transfer energy between the charge point and the EV. Wireless chargers are still relatively new and not as widely available as traditional chargers. However, they offer convenience and ease of use, especially in scenarios like public parking lots or shared charging spaces.
5. Home Charger versus Public Chargers:
Besides the different types of charge points, another decision to make is whether to invest in a home charger or rely on public charging infrastructure. Home chargers offer the convenience of charging in the comfort of your own garage or driveway, eliminating the need to visit public charging stations. This option is ideal for individuals with regular access to private parking spaces. On the other hand, public chargers can be a practical choice for those who do not have access to dedicated parking or require charging on the go. Many public charging networks offer Level 2 and Level 3 chargers, providing options for a quick top-up during longer trips.
